Malpractice Attorneys

Lawyers who specialize in professional liability cases are known as malpractice attorneys (Https://Wed.solidyn.in). These cases are usually complex and require the assistance of medical experts. These cases can be costly. This has led many malpractice attorneys declining to take these cases.

Medical malpractice occurs the case when a doctor breaks from accepted medical practices and results in injury or death for the patient. Compensation can be based on economic damages, including medical expenses and lost wages, as well as non-economic damages like discomfort and pain.
